The Consequences of Water Damage to Your Property

Water damage can wreck a property, resulting in considerable visual and structural issues. It undermines the stability of walls, ceilings, and foundations, often resulting in expensive repairs. Lengthy exposure to moisture facilitates mold growth, which presents health risks and can more deteriorate building materials. Floors may warp, and electrical systems can become hazardous when water infiltrates wiring.

In top of structural issues, water damage affects a property's value. Homes with a history of water problems may discourage prospective purchasers, resulting in decreased market appeal. The aesthetic appeal declines as surfaces become stained or discoloured, creating an uninviting atmosphere.

Essential Stages in Water Damage Restoration

An effective water restoration process requires a methodical strategy to guarantee extensive recovery and prevent further issues. The first step is assessment, where professionals evaluate the extent of the damage and determine the source of water intrusion. Next, water removal is performed to eliminate accumulated water using specialized equipment, reducing the chance of mold growth.

Following removal, extensive drying and dehumidification are essential. This step confirms that all damaged materials, such as walls and flooring, are completely dehydrated. Subsequently, cleaning and sanitizing happen to remove contaminants and odors, safeguarding the property's health.

Finally, restoration entails repairing or replacing deteriorated buildings and substances, delivering the property to its undamaged state. Each step must be implemented with precision to guarantee optimal restoration and to mitigate long-term damage. Evaluating Damage Extent

Assessing the magnitude of water damage is necessary for establishing the proper approach and fixes. Professionals often break down damage into three levels: slight, intermediate, and extreme. Minor damage may involve minor leaks and surface wetness, normally manageable with basic cleanup. Intermediate damage might feature soaked materials that require professional drying and reconstruction. Extreme damage often comes from extensive flooding, leading to framework concerns and likely mold growth. Proper assessment entails inspecting affected areas, documenting the extent of damage, and identifying any hazardous materials. Evaluating Service Qualifications

After compiling a list of local water damage services, the next step requires assessing their credentials to guarantee reliability and expertise. Prospective clients should check for certifications from established bodies, such as the Institute of Inspection, Cleaning and Restoration Certification (IICRC). These certifications indicate that the service provider adheres to industry standards and best practices. Additionally, reviewing customer testimonials and online ratings can offer insights into the caliber of work. It is also prudent to inquire about insurance coverage and warranties, which can provide further assurance of professionalism and accountability. Finally, examining the company's years of experience in the field can help assess their capability to manage various water damage situations effectively.

Consistent Maintenance Inspections

Routine maintenance checks play a key role in stopping future water damage risks, enabling homeowners to identify and address potential problems before they get worse. Regular inspections of plumbing systems, including pipes and fixtures, can help detect leaks or signs of deterioration. Moreover, inspecting roofs for missing shingles and making sure gutters are clear supports proper water flow away from the home. It is also necessary to check windows and doors for seals that might be broken, as this can cause moisture to infiltrate. By planning regular maintenance, homeowners can take proactive measures to lessen water damage risks, ultimately saving time and money while preserving the integrity of their property.

Appropriate Water Flow Solutions

How can homeowners successfully stop water-related damage? Applying effective drainage solutions is crucial. First, ensuring that gutters and downspouts are free of debris and functional helps in directing rainwater away from the foundation. Property owners should also consider landscaping with a slope to slope away from the house, reducing the risk of water pooling near the base. Additionally, setting up drainage solutions, such as sump pumps or French drains, can efficiently manage surplus water in sensitive spots. Conducting routine checks and upkeep on these systems is critical to their effectiveness. By prioritizing these drainage strategies, homeowners can greatly diminish the chance of future water damage, safeguarding their homes against the costly consequences of water intrusion. When Should I Take Action After Detecting Water Injury?

Should you uncover water damage, prompt action is essential. Specialists counsel addressing the matter within 24 to 48 hours to prevent mold growth and extra structural damage, confirming a more effective restoration process and minimizing long-term consequences.

Will My Insurance Pay for Water Damage Repair Costs?

Insurance coverage for water damage restoration varies by policy. Typically, home insurance may pay for such expenses if the harm is caused by a covered event. It is advisable to review the specific policy details or consult an agent.

Should I need to abandon my property during restoration is underway?

When undergoing restoration, your capacity to occupy the residence is determined by the severity of damage and restoration work. If comprehensive restoration are needed or threatening circumstances exist, interim displacement may be mandatory for well-being and convenience.

What Apparatus Is Used in Water Damage Rehabilitation?

Water damage repair ordinarily employs industrial dehumidifiers, air movers, moisture meters, and extraction pumps as vital equipment. These tools work in concert to remove water, dry affected areas, and forestall mold growth effectively.

How Can I Avoid Mold After Water Damage?

After water damage, avoid mildew by ensuring proper ventilation, using dehumidifiers, promptly drying affected areas, and cleaning surfaces with mold-resistant products. Regularly check hidden spaces for moisture to maintain a safe environment.
